Abstract

2.1 Known assembly display cases, which comprise merely horizontal frames and vertical panels placed in grooves of the same, exhibit sufficient stability only when the panels are inserted into the grooves using great force. For the rapid and simple assembly of a display case this is too laborious. 2.2 It is proposed that the grooves be assigned resilient clamping lips which act as a type of barb when forces are exerted on the panels to be inserted which try to remove the panels from the grooves again. 2.3 use for assembly display cases in fair and exhibition construction. <IMAGE>

Claims (9)

  1. Display case structure wherein at least two horizontal frames (3), which are arranged above one another with spacing, are provided with grooves (5, 6) which run around the upper side and/or underside and into which sheets (4, 7) of identical height are introduced vertically and held, characterised in that a resilient clamping lip (9, 14, 16, 18) which protrudes, with a movable portion, into the groove, is associated with the grooves (5) and can be positioned against the side of the associated sheet (4), and in that the clamping lip is attached to the upper edge region (10a) of the groove wall (10), which edge region (10a) is narrower than the remaining width of the groove wall (10) and is stepped back outwards from the course of the groove wall, the clamping lip (9, 14, 16, 18) having static friction, hardness and resilience properties such that, when the sheet (4) is pushed in the course of the introduction movement, only very small forces have to be overcome, but, when it is pulled, the movable portion of the clamping lip is clamped against the sheet (4), which results in secure retention of the sheet in the groove (5).
  2. Display case structure according to claim 1, characterised in that the edge region (10a) is stepped back from the course of the groove wall by a slope (10b).
  3. Display case structure according to claim 1, characterised in that the clamping lip (9, 14, 16, 18) is formed integrally on the edge region (10a).
  4. Display case structure according to claim 1, characterised in that the clamping lip (9) is in the form of a curved profile bent towards the associated wall (10) of the groove (5).
  5. Display case structure according to claim 4, characterised in that a tangent which is located against the clamping lip (9) in the region of the free end (9a) of the profile on the side directed into the groove (5) extends approximately parallel with the securing wall (10) for the clamping lip (9).
  6. Display case structure according to claim 1, characterized in that the free end of the clamping lip (14) is rolled to form a hollow profile (15).
  7. Display case structure according to claim 1, characterized in that a second clamping lip (19), which is attached at a somewhat lower point on the wall (10) of the groove (5), is associated with the first clamping lip (18).
  8. Display case structure according to claim 7, characterised in that both clamping lips (18, 19) have a profile which widens in the form of a teardrop from the point of attachment towards the free end.
  9. Display case structure according to any one of the preceding claims, characterized in that the frames (3) and the clamping lip (9, 14, 16, 18) comprise a plastics material and in that an unplasticised PVC is used for the frames (3) and a plasticised PVC for the clamping lips.
